Minister Silvio Costa Filho (Ports and Airports) meets this Monday (5) in São Paulo with the president of Fiesp (Federation of Industries of the State of São Paulo), Josué Gomes, to present the investment portfolio for the port sector .

The minister must talk about leases and concessions in the sector and also detail investments that the government plans to make in the area. “We will have a large volume of investments for 2024,” he says.

“There will be more than R$8 billion in new leases and concessions, R$5 billion in renewals and extensions of lease contracts and R$6 billion in investments in terminals for private use, generating a volume of investments in the order of R$20 billion”.

According to him, the volume of investments by 2026 should exceed R$55 billion on these fronts, in a policy that, he states, has guidance from President Lula (PT) to “strengthen the Brazilian port sector, especially agribusiness, and permanent dialogue with the national productive sector”.
